Experts discussed the work of the University’s preparatory department

Saint Petersburg State University experts held a seminar on the development of additional courses designed to help foreign students prepare for applying to Russian universities. The workshop was attended by more than 150 professors from 40 Russian and 23 foreign higher educational institutions.

During the meeting, the history of the preparatory department at Saint Petersburg State University was presented and modern approaches to education and marketing of the courses were outlined. To illustrate their methods, the University professors conducted several open lessons of Russian as a foreign language, both general and specialised (on biology and literature). After that, a few undergraduate students who used to study at the preparatory department and one of the current attendees shared their views on the courses, showing their excellent knowledge of the Russian language.

The preparatory department of Saint Petersburg State University was founded in 2018. Since its establishment, more than 250 prospective students from 59 countries have attended the courses. Interest in the studies has been steadily growing, and the number of applications in 2021 is already four times higher than last year. During the COVID-19 pandemic the educational process has been moved online, and all classes are now conducted remotely. The timing of the lectures and group seminars is arranged in such a way that all students can easily participate in them regardless of their time zones. Moreover, in 2020 the classrooms were fully renovated to help students feel comfortable to attend face-to-face classes after the pandemic.
